Pregunta

Hi I tener cualquier forma con forma anidada, por ejemplo

<% form_for :main do |f| %>
  trying to insert code here
  <% fields_for :nested do |nested_form| %>
    <%= nested_form.text_field :description %>
  <% end %>
<% end %>

Y entonces yo estoy tratando de insertar nada a un formulario principal, forma anidada no produce ninguna salida. Se genera únicamente cuando es el único objeto en forma principal. ¿Alguna sugerencia?

¿Fue útil?

Solución

Desde el Rails 3 ejemplos de documentación lo que necesita para escribir su form_for como esto:

<%= form_for :main do |f| %>
  # trying to insert code here
   <%= fields_for :nested do |nested_form| %>
    <%= nested_form.text_field :description %>
  <% end %>
<% end %>

Tenga en cuenta la <% = tanto para form_for y fields_for

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top